Shes having nice nadirs, plus that 95 just a few days ago. I would hold for at least another 3 days.

Generally speaking with SLGS you hold if nadirs are 90-149; but if you want to try to nudge nadir/numbers down you have the option to increase by 0.25U if you can get some extra testing in like you do. But I would not increase right now, I'm just mentioning the guidelines.

It's a known issue with Libre that they can read artificially low at lower numbers, and always best to double check with handheld meter. Legitimate LOs on human meter (anything below 40) need HC and karo, testing every 15 minutes. 40-50 is HC, testing every 20 mins.
